The author analyzes the situation in the field of publishing Polish belles lettres in 2009. She selects ten books that in her opinion represent the most interesting achievements in prose and poetry. Books that are discussed in the article have been written by the authors repre-senting different generations: Andrzej Bart (Rewers), Joanna Bator (Piaskowa Góra), Zbigniew Kruszyński (Ostatni raport), Janusz Rudnicki (Śmierć czeskiego psa), Andrzej Stasiuk (Taksim), Olga Tokarczuk (Prowadź swój pług przez kości umarłych), Bartosz Konstrat (Samochody i krew), Tadeusz Pióro (Abecadło), Piotr Sommer (Dni i noce), Piotr Szewc (Moje zdanie).
